“MD5密钥”指的是什么
MessageDigestAlgorithmMD5(中文名为消息摘要算法第五版)为计算机安全领域广泛使用的一种散列函数,用以提供消息的完整性保护。 密钥是一种参数,它是在明文转换为密文或将密文转换为明文的算法中输入的数据. 合起来就是,可以将已经加了密的信息,解密还原到初始状态的算法
md5加密哪年提出
1992年公开。MD5信息摘要算法(英语:MD5 Message-Digest Algorithm),一种被广泛使用的密码散列函数,可以产生出一个128位(16字节)的散列值(hash value),用于确保信息传输完整一致。
MD5由美国密码学家罗纳德·李维斯特(Ronald Linn Rivest)设计,于1992年公开,用以取代MD4算法。这套算法的程序在 RFC 1321 标准中被加以规范。

1996年后该算法被证实存在弱点,可以被加以破解,对于需要高度安全性的数据,专家一般建议改用其他算法,如SHA-2。
2004年,证实MD5算法无法防止碰撞(collision),因此不适用于安全性认证,如SSL公开密钥认证或是数字签名等用途。
MD5(Message Digest Algorithm 5)是一种常用的哈希函数,由Ronald Rivest于1991年提出。它是MD系列算法的第五个版本,用于将任意长度的数据转换为固定长度的哈希值。MD5算法在密码学、数据完整性校验和数字签名等领域得到广泛应用。然而,由于其安全性存在漏洞,如碰撞攻击,MD5已经不再被推荐用于加密敏感信息。因此,自2004年起,MD5已经逐渐被更安全的哈希算法如SHA-256所取代。